Usage Note
Instalado is the past participle of instalar used as an adjective, describing something that has been set up or fitted (el software instalado = the installed software). It can also describe a person comfortably settled in a position or role, sometimes with a hint of complacency (está muy instalado en su puesto = he's very comfortable/entrenched in his job).
Examples
"El programa ya está instalado en el ordenador."
Natural Translation
The program is already installed on the computer.
